False Sharing Explained Software Execution - Detailed Analysis
Your threads aren't sharing data. But your CPU thinks they are. That's Your multithreaded code looks perfect. No race conditions. No data corruption. But it still runs way slower than expected. In this video we look at some benchmarks that show off In this video we look at why it's important to understand the hardware when programming for performance with a Explores potential performance degradation of an embarrassingly parallel problem due to code::dive conference 2014 - Nokia Wrocław
backstreetbrogrammer -------------------------------------------------------------------------------- SOLUTION: Resolve We are exploring patterns and methods which allow us to speed up our Please subscribe to this channel for more updates! Let's consider a scenario where a struct or class in your code contains two atomic variables that are accessed concurrently by two ... The question I mentioned in the video can safely be ignored and is only for making you more curious about computer architecture ... Get the "Beginner's Guide to CPU Caches" E-Book at: ...
Get Free GPT4.1 from Okay, let's dive into the world of cache thrashing and
Photo Gallery



















